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/java/389.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
java循环逻辑机制_Java_Loops - Fatal编程技术网

java循环逻辑机制

java循环逻辑机制,java,loops,Java,Loops,我正在做一个排程系统。我现在的问题是如何显示时间表。 我的查询语句显示特定教师在特定日期的日程安排 但是也有一个08:00-09:00的班,但是这个老师当时是空的 我想做的是把时间列表放在一个列表中。。。然后将其与老师的时间列表进行比较。。。如果时间列表不准时,那么它将为空 这将是列表的内容 同样,循环应该比较两个列表。。。如果时间列表不准时,那么它将为空 我将使用什么循环机制?我想我的问题是我的循环逻辑 我试过了 时间列表-按升序排列 计时教师名单 主题列表 如果列表时间==时间教师列表 保

我正在做一个排程系统。我现在的问题是如何显示时间表。 我的查询语句显示特定教师在特定日期的日程安排

但是也有一个08:00-09:00的班,但是这个老师当时是空的

我想做的是把时间列表放在一个列表中。。。然后将其与老师的时间列表进行比较。。。如果时间列表不准时,那么它将为空

这将是列表的内容

同样,循环应该比较两个列表。。。如果时间列表不准时,那么它将为空

我将使用什么循环机制?我想我的问题是我的循环逻辑

我试过了

时间列表-按升序排列 计时教师名单 主题列表

如果列表时间==时间教师列表 保存列表主题 打破 其他的 保存空值 中断

但是它可以保存6个数据,而不是3个。。我在查询语句期间尝试过这样做,但我做不到

我想是列表时间。大小!=列出timeteacher.size
查找缺少的时间,然后查找空值。。。但是我该怎么做呢?

也许这个逻辑可以帮助你

Previous (End time) |   Current (End time of the previous sched)    |   Next (Start Time of the next sched)

         8                              8                                       9


if CURRENT_TIME is equal to NEXT_TIME then
    // probably this sched is not vacant
else
    // current time TO next start time is vacant.